South Florida PBS is excited to announce the return of the award-winning ocean exploration and marine life program Changing Seas. The show’s highly anticipated 18th season will premiere on WPBT on Wednesday, June 17, at 8 PM, and on WXEL on Sunday June 21, also at 8 PM. 

Leading up to the celebration of America’s 250th Anniversary, programming will showcase inspiring stories and documentaries about American resilience and determination. 

One highlighted program is the documentary Becoming Katharine Graham, a story about overcoming tragedy and the reshaping of American journalism. The schedule will also feature the documentary American Experience – Ronald Reagan, which explores Reagan’s transition from a Midwestern upbringing to becoming the 40th President of the United States. 

Finally, viewers can look forward to the premiere of Amerigo – The Search for the American Dream, an original documentary available on PBS Passport that explores

whether there is a new definition of the American Dream and whether it is still attainable.

South Florida PBS is Florida’s largest public media company, including Public Broadcasting stations WXEL-TV, serving the Palm Beaches and the Treasure Coast and WPBT2, serving Miami-Dade and Broward counties, and the Health Channel, the only 24/7 channel dedicated to health in the nation. South Florida PBS connects organizations and institutions across our region and preserves South Florida’s history. Leading the way in this global society, South Florida PBS is committed to creating and presenting award-winning programs focused on kids, education, arts and culture, health, environment, science, and civic engagement.
